What is the slope of the line that passes through the points (7,−4) and (7,0)?

Answer:

undefined

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the slope given two points we can use

m = (y2-y10/(x2-x1)

   = (0 - -4)/(7-7)

    = (0+4)/(0)

    4/0

  This slope is undefined since we are dividing by 0
